
Two terrorists involved in anti-national activities have been arrested in Patna, the capital of Bihar. One of the arrested terrorists is Mohammad Jalaluddin, a retired police officer of Jharkhand Police, while the other is Athar Parvez, a current member of PFI. According to Patna Police, both of them were giving terrorist training under the guise of martial arts. The secret document 'Mission 2047' of PFI-SDPI has been found from them, in which it has been said to make India an Islamic nation by 2047. Police said that people from other states were coming for the last two months to take training from these two. Visitors were changing their names while booking tickets and staying in hotels.
Terrorists were giving training in the name of martial arts: SSP
According to the SSP, the accused taught the local people to use swords and knives in the name of martial arts on July 6-7. He incited young people to religious violence. The SSP said that we have the CCTV footage as well as the accounts of the witnesses. Parvez raised lakhs of rupees in donations to carry out terrorist activities.
The majority community was described as a coward in the terrorist's document: SSP
The SSP said that an excerpt from the 8-page long document shared titled 'India Vision 2047' says, 'PFI believes that even though 10 percent of the total Muslim population is behind it, PFI can control the cowardly majority community'. I will do it and bring back the glory.
Athar Parvez's name also linked to the Patna Gandhi Maidan blast
Athar Parvez is the real brother of Manjar, accused of a bomb blast at Patna Gandhi Maidan. According to Patna Police, Athar Parvez had tried to get bail to free several accused in the Gandhi Maidan blast at the meeting of Prime Minister Narendra Modi. It is being told that both the arrested accused used to roam in different parts of the country to provide terrorist training to uneducated and misguided youths.
